Verifiable and Privacy-Enhanced Authorized Keyword Search for Mobile Cloud Storage
Mobile cloud storage enables IoT devices to use on-demand resources and share data with different mobile devices, where these outsourced data on the cloud are encrypted due to data confidentiality concern. Although dynamic searchable symmetric encryption (DSSE) allows data owners to directly search...
Gespeichert in:
Veröffentlicht in: | IEEE internet of things journal 2024-11, p.1-1 |
---|---|
Hauptverfasser: | , , , , |
Format: | Artikel |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
container_end_page | 1 |
---|---|
container_issue | |
container_start_page | 1 |
container_title | IEEE internet of things journal |
container_volume | |
creator | Long, Zhentao Zhang, Kai Li, Jinguo Wu, Pengfei Ning, Jianting |
description | Mobile cloud storage enables IoT devices to use on-demand resources and share data with different mobile devices, where these outsourced data on the cloud are encrypted due to data confidentiality concern. Although dynamic searchable symmetric encryption (DSSE) allows data owners to directly search and update its encrypted data, it rarely considers implementing authorized search towards different mobile devices. Existing authorized keyword search systems for mobile cloud storage suffer from the following limitations: (i) only achieves Type-III backward privacy; (ii) no support for verification of search result; (iii) incurs high time overhead for data update and search. Therefore, we propose VE-FLY++, an efficient, verifiable and authorized DSSE system with forward and enhanced backward privacy for mobile cloud storage. Technically, VE-FLY++ presents a verifiable inverted bitmap index (VIBI) to achieve forward privacy and enhanced Type-I (a.k.a., Type-I-) backward privacy, with supporting verification of search results. In addition, we combine symmetric encryption with homomorphic addition with introduced VIBI for fast authorized search function. To further enable efficiently handling hundreds of millions of files, we adopt chunking technology to present a highly-scalable VE-FLY++. Finally, we use Raspberry Pi, Rock Pi, and Huawei Cloud on real datasets to conduct extensive experiments to clarify practical efficiency of VE-FLY++. |
doi_str_mv | 10.1109/JIOT.2024.3495042 |
format | Article |
fullrecord | <record><control><sourceid>crossref_RIE</sourceid><recordid>TN_cdi_ieee_primary_10756583</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><ieee_id>10756583</ieee_id><sourcerecordid>10_1109_JIOT_2024_3495042</sourcerecordid><originalsourceid>FETCH-LOGICAL-c633-40f25a767774ef0839910969ba8c8a48f2403ff6c61dc59755b92140a43daaae3</originalsourceid><addsrcrecordid>eNpNkN1Kw0AQRhdRsNQ-gOBFXiB1_zd7WUrVaqWiwdsw2czaldqVTavEpzelvejVfAzfGZhDyDWjY8aovX2cL8sxp1yOhbSKSn5GBlxwk0ut-flJviSjtv2klPaYYlYPyOs7puAD1GvMYNNkLyn8gOvy2WYFG4dNNtltVzGFvz4-YfcbU5O9ISS3ynxM2XOsQ09O13HX77cxwQdekQsP6xZHxzkk5d2snD7ki-X9fDpZ5E4LkUvquQKjjTESPS2Etf0r2tZQuAJk4bmkwnvtNGucskap2nImKUjRAACKIWGHsy7Ftk3oq-8UviB1FaPVXku111LttVRHLT1zc2ACIp70jdKqEOIfCtdd6g</addsrcrecordid><sourcetype>Aggregation Database</sourcetype><iscdi>true</iscdi><recordtype>article</recordtype></control><display><type>article</type><title>Verifiable and Privacy-Enhanced Authorized Keyword Search for Mobile Cloud Storage</title><source>IEEE Electronic Library</source><creator>Long, Zhentao ; Zhang, Kai ; Li, Jinguo ; Wu, Pengfei ; Ning, Jianting</creator><creatorcontrib>Long, Zhentao ; Zhang, Kai ; Li, Jinguo ; Wu, Pengfei ; Ning, Jianting</creatorcontrib><description>Mobile cloud storage enables IoT devices to use on-demand resources and share data with different mobile devices, where these outsourced data on the cloud are encrypted due to data confidentiality concern. Although dynamic searchable symmetric encryption (DSSE) allows data owners to directly search and update its encrypted data, it rarely considers implementing authorized search towards different mobile devices. Existing authorized keyword search systems for mobile cloud storage suffer from the following limitations: (i) only achieves Type-III backward privacy; (ii) no support for verification of search result; (iii) incurs high time overhead for data update and search. Therefore, we propose VE-FLY++, an efficient, verifiable and authorized DSSE system with forward and enhanced backward privacy for mobile cloud storage. Technically, VE-FLY++ presents a verifiable inverted bitmap index (VIBI) to achieve forward privacy and enhanced Type-I (a.k.a., Type-I-) backward privacy, with supporting verification of search results. In addition, we combine symmetric encryption with homomorphic addition with introduced VIBI for fast authorized search function. To further enable efficiently handling hundreds of millions of files, we adopt chunking technology to present a highly-scalable VE-FLY++. Finally, we use Raspberry Pi, Rock Pi, and Huawei Cloud on real datasets to conduct extensive experiments to clarify practical efficiency of VE-FLY++.</description><identifier>ISSN: 2327-4662</identifier><identifier>EISSN: 2327-4662</identifier><identifier>DOI: 10.1109/JIOT.2024.3495042</identifier><identifier>CODEN: IITJAU</identifier><language>eng</language><publisher>IEEE</publisher><subject>Authorization ; authorized search ; backward privacy ; Cloud computing ; Data privacy ; dynamic searchable symmetric encryption ; Encryption ; forward privacy ; Indexes ; Keyword search ; Mobile cloud computing ; Mobile handsets ; Privacy ; Servers ; Threat modeling ; verifiable</subject><ispartof>IEEE internet of things journal, 2024-11, p.1-1</ispartof><woscitedreferencessubscribed>false</woscitedreferencessubscribed><orcidid>0000-0001-7165-398X ; 0009-0000-5482-4206 ; 0000-0002-7980-0312 ; 0000-0001-9728-4051</orcidid></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://ieeexplore.ieee.org/document/10756583$$EHTML$$P50$$Gieee$$H</linktohtml><link.rule.ids>315,781,785,797,27929,27930,54763</link.rule.ids><linktorsrc>$$Uhttps://ieeexplore.ieee.org/document/10756583$$EView_record_in_IEEE$$FView_record_in_$$GIEEE</linktorsrc></links><search><creatorcontrib>Long, Zhentao</creatorcontrib><creatorcontrib>Zhang, Kai</creatorcontrib><creatorcontrib>Li, Jinguo</creatorcontrib><creatorcontrib>Wu, Pengfei</creatorcontrib><creatorcontrib>Ning, Jianting</creatorcontrib><title>Verifiable and Privacy-Enhanced Authorized Keyword Search for Mobile Cloud Storage</title><title>IEEE internet of things journal</title><addtitle>JIoT</addtitle><description>Mobile cloud storage enables IoT devices to use on-demand resources and share data with different mobile devices, where these outsourced data on the cloud are encrypted due to data confidentiality concern. Although dynamic searchable symmetric encryption (DSSE) allows data owners to directly search and update its encrypted data, it rarely considers implementing authorized search towards different mobile devices. Existing authorized keyword search systems for mobile cloud storage suffer from the following limitations: (i) only achieves Type-III backward privacy; (ii) no support for verification of search result; (iii) incurs high time overhead for data update and search. Therefore, we propose VE-FLY++, an efficient, verifiable and authorized DSSE system with forward and enhanced backward privacy for mobile cloud storage. Technically, VE-FLY++ presents a verifiable inverted bitmap index (VIBI) to achieve forward privacy and enhanced Type-I (a.k.a., Type-I-) backward privacy, with supporting verification of search results. In addition, we combine symmetric encryption with homomorphic addition with introduced VIBI for fast authorized search function. To further enable efficiently handling hundreds of millions of files, we adopt chunking technology to present a highly-scalable VE-FLY++. Finally, we use Raspberry Pi, Rock Pi, and Huawei Cloud on real datasets to conduct extensive experiments to clarify practical efficiency of VE-FLY++.</description><subject>Authorization</subject><subject>authorized search</subject><subject>backward privacy</subject><subject>Cloud computing</subject><subject>Data privacy</subject><subject>dynamic searchable symmetric encryption</subject><subject>Encryption</subject><subject>forward privacy</subject><subject>Indexes</subject><subject>Keyword search</subject><subject>Mobile cloud computing</subject><subject>Mobile handsets</subject><subject>Privacy</subject><subject>Servers</subject><subject>Threat modeling</subject><subject>verifiable</subject><issn>2327-4662</issn><issn>2327-4662</issn><fulltext>true</fulltext><rsrctype>article</rsrctype><creationdate>2024</creationdate><recordtype>article</recordtype><sourceid>RIE</sourceid><recordid>eNpNkN1Kw0AQRhdRsNQ-gOBFXiB1_zd7WUrVaqWiwdsw2czaldqVTavEpzelvejVfAzfGZhDyDWjY8aovX2cL8sxp1yOhbSKSn5GBlxwk0ut-flJviSjtv2klPaYYlYPyOs7puAD1GvMYNNkLyn8gOvy2WYFG4dNNtltVzGFvz4-YfcbU5O9ISS3ynxM2XOsQ09O13HX77cxwQdekQsP6xZHxzkk5d2snD7ki-X9fDpZ5E4LkUvquQKjjTESPS2Etf0r2tZQuAJk4bmkwnvtNGucskap2nImKUjRAACKIWGHsy7Ftk3oq-8UviB1FaPVXku111LttVRHLT1zc2ACIp70jdKqEOIfCtdd6g</recordid><startdate>20241116</startdate><enddate>20241116</enddate><creator>Long, Zhentao</creator><creator>Zhang, Kai</creator><creator>Li, Jinguo</creator><creator>Wu, Pengfei</creator><creator>Ning, Jianting</creator><general>IEEE</general><scope>97E</scope><scope>RIA</scope><scope>RIE</scope><scope>AAYXX</scope><scope>CITATION</scope><orcidid>https://orcid.org/0000-0001-7165-398X</orcidid><orcidid>https://orcid.org/0009-0000-5482-4206</orcidid><orcidid>https://orcid.org/0000-0002-7980-0312</orcidid><orcidid>https://orcid.org/0000-0001-9728-4051</orcidid></search><sort><creationdate>20241116</creationdate><title>Verifiable and Privacy-Enhanced Authorized Keyword Search for Mobile Cloud Storage</title><author>Long, Zhentao ; Zhang, Kai ; Li, Jinguo ; Wu, Pengfei ; Ning, Jianting</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-c633-40f25a767774ef0839910969ba8c8a48f2403ff6c61dc59755b92140a43daaae3</frbrgroupid><rsrctype>articles</rsrctype><prefilter>articles</prefilter><language>eng</language><creationdate>2024</creationdate><topic>Authorization</topic><topic>authorized search</topic><topic>backward privacy</topic><topic>Cloud computing</topic><topic>Data privacy</topic><topic>dynamic searchable symmetric encryption</topic><topic>Encryption</topic><topic>forward privacy</topic><topic>Indexes</topic><topic>Keyword search</topic><topic>Mobile cloud computing</topic><topic>Mobile handsets</topic><topic>Privacy</topic><topic>Servers</topic><topic>Threat modeling</topic><topic>verifiable</topic><toplevel>online_resources</toplevel><creatorcontrib>Long, Zhentao</creatorcontrib><creatorcontrib>Zhang, Kai</creatorcontrib><creatorcontrib>Li, Jinguo</creatorcontrib><creatorcontrib>Wu, Pengfei</creatorcontrib><creatorcontrib>Ning, Jianting</creatorcontrib><collection>IEEE All-Society Periodicals Package (ASPP) 2005-present</collection><collection>IEEE All-Society Periodicals Package (ASPP) 1998-Present</collection><collection>IEEE Electronic Library</collection><collection>CrossRef</collection><jtitle>IEEE internet of things journal</jtitle></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ext_linktorsrc</fulltext></delivery><addata><au>Long, Zhentao</au><au>Zhang, Kai</au><au>Li, Jinguo</au><au>Wu, Pengfei</au><au>Ning, Jianting</au><format>journal</format><genre>article</genre><ristype>JOUR</ristype><atitle>Verifiable and Privacy-Enhanced Authorized Keyword Search for Mobile Cloud Storage</atitle><jtitle>IEEE internet of things journal</jtitle><stitle>JIoT</stitle><date>2024-11-16</date><risdate>2024</risdate><spage>1</spage><epage>1</epage><pages>1-1</pages><issn>2327-4662</issn><eissn>2327-4662</eissn><coden>IITJAU</coden><abstract>Mobile cloud storage enables IoT devices to use on-demand resources and share data with different mobile devices, where these outsourced data on the cloud are encrypted due to data confidentiality concern. Although dynamic searchable symmetric encryption (DSSE) allows data owners to directly search and update its encrypted data, it rarely considers implementing authorized search towards different mobile devices. Existing authorized keyword search systems for mobile cloud storage suffer from the following limitations: (i) only achieves Type-III backward privacy; (ii) no support for verification of search result; (iii) incurs high time overhead for data update and search. Therefore, we propose VE-FLY++, an efficient, verifiable and authorized DSSE system with forward and enhanced backward privacy for mobile cloud storage. Technically, VE-FLY++ presents a verifiable inverted bitmap index (VIBI) to achieve forward privacy and enhanced Type-I (a.k.a., Type-I-) backward privacy, with supporting verification of search results. In addition, we combine symmetric encryption with homomorphic addition with introduced VIBI for fast authorized search function. To further enable efficiently handling hundreds of millions of files, we adopt chunking technology to present a highly-scalable VE-FLY++. Finally, we use Raspberry Pi, Rock Pi, and Huawei Cloud on real datasets to conduct extensive experiments to clarify practical efficiency of VE-FLY++.</abstract><pub>IEEE</pub><doi>10.1109/JIOT.2024.3495042</doi><tpages>1</tpages><orcidid>https://orcid.org/0000-0001-7165-398X</orcidid><orcidid>https://orcid.org/0009-0000-5482-4206</orcidid><orcidid>https://orcid.org/0000-0002-7980-0312</orcidid><orcidid>https://orcid.org/0000-0001-9728-4051</orcidid></addata></record> |
fulltext | fulltext_linktorsrc |
identifier | ISSN: 2327-4662 |
ispartof | IEEE internet of things journal, 2024-11, p.1-1 |
issn | 2327-4662 2327-4662 |
language | eng |
recordid | cdi_ieee_primary_10756583 |
source | IEEE Electronic Library |
subjects | Authorization authorized search backward privacy Cloud computing Data privacy dynamic searchable symmetric encryption Encryption forward privacy Indexes Keyword search Mobile cloud computing Mobile handsets Privacy Servers Threat modeling verifiable |
title | Verifiable and Privacy-Enhanced Authorized Keyword Search for Mobile Cloud Storage |
url | https://sfx.bib-bvb.de/sfx_tum?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2024-12-12T08%3A45%3A23I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-crossref_RIE&rft_val_fmt=info:ofi/fmt:kev:mtx:journal&rft.genre=article&rft.atitle=Verifiable%20and%20Privacy-Enhanced%20Authorized%20Keyword%20Search%20for%20Mobile%20Cloud%20Storage&rft.jtitle=IEEE%20internet%20of%20things%20journal&rft.au=Long,%20Zhentao&rft.date=2024-11-16&rft.spage=1&rft.epage=1&rft.pages=1-1&rft.issn=2327-4662&rft.eissn=2327-4662&rft.coden=IITJAU&rft_id=info:doi/10.1109/JIOT.2024.3495042&rft_dat=%3Ccrossref_RIE%3E10_1109_JIOT_2024_3495042%3C/crossref_RIE%3E%3Curl%3E%3C/url%3E&disable_directlink=true&sfx.directlink=off&sfx.report_link=0&rft_id=info:oai/&rft_id=info:pmid/&rft_ieee_id=10756583&rfr_iscdi=true |